Hi Alex,
X2Go Client FTBFSes on Windows...
"""
[...]
g++ -c -pipe -O2 -frtti -fexceptions -mthreads -Wall -Wextra -DUNICODE
-DCFGCLIENT -DQT_NO_DEBUG -DQT_SVG_LIB -DQT_GUI_LIB -DQT_NETWORK_LIB
-DQT_CORE_LIB -DQT_HAVE_MMX -DQT_HAVE_3DNOW -DQT_HAVE_SSE
-DQT_HAVE_MMXEXT -DQT_HAVE_SSE2 -DQT_THREAD_SUPPORT -DQT_NEEDS_QMAIN
-I'../../../../Qt/4.8.5/include/QtCore'
-I'../../../../Qt/4.8.5/include/QtNetwork'
-I'../../../../Qt/4.8.5/include/QtGui'
-I'../../../../Qt/4.8.5/include/QtSvg'
-I'../../../../Qt/4.8.5/include' -I'.'
-I'../../../../Qt/4.8.5/include/ActiveQt' -I'release' -I'.'
-I'../../../../Qt/4.8.5/mkspecs/win32-g++' -o release/brokerpassdlg.o
brokerpassdlg.cpp
g++ -c -pipe -O2 -frtti -fexceptions -mthreads -Wall -Wextra -DUNICODE
-DCFGCLIENT -DQT_NO_DEBUG -DQT_SVG_LIB -DQT_GUI_LIB -DQT_NETWORK_LIB
-DQT_CORE_LIB -DQT_HAVE_MMX -DQT_HAVE_3DNOW -DQT_HAVE_SSE
-DQT_HAVE_MMXEXT -DQT_HAVE_SSE2 -DQT_THREAD_SUPPORT -DQT_NEEDS_QMAIN
-I'../../../../Qt/4.8.5/include/QtCore'
-I'../../../../Qt/4.8.5/include/QtNetwork'
-I'../../../../Qt/4.8.5/include/QtGui'
-I'../../../../Qt/4.8.5/include/QtSvg'
-I'../../../../Qt/4.8.5/include' -I'.'
-I'../../../../Qt/4.8.5/include/ActiveQt' -I'release' -I'.'
-I'../../../../Qt/4.8.5/mkspecs/win32-g++' -o release/contest.o
contest.cpp
g++ -c -pipe -O2 -frtti -fexceptions -mthreads -Wall -Wextra -DUNICODE
-DCFGCLIENT -DQT_NO_DEBUG -DQT_SVG_LIB -DQT_GUI_LIB -DQT_NETWORK_LIB
-DQT_CORE_LIB -DQT_HAVE_MMX -DQT_HAVE_3DNOW -DQT_HAVE_SSE
-DQT_HAVE_MMXEXT -DQT_HAVE_SSE2 -DQT_THREAD_SUPPORT -DQT_NEEDS_QMAIN
-I'../../../../Qt/4.8.5/include/QtCore'
-I'../../../../Qt/4.8.5/include/QtNetwork'
-I'../../../../Qt/4.8.5/include/QtGui'
-I'../../../../Qt/4.8.5/include/QtSvg'
-I'../../../../Qt/4.8.5/include' -I'.'
-I'../../../../Qt/4.8.5/include/ActiveQt' -I'release' -I'.'
-I'../../../../Qt/4.8.5/mkspecs/win32-g++' -o
release/xsettingswidget.o xsettingswidget.cpp
xsettingswidget.cpp:22: Warnung: unbenutzter Parameter »parent«
g++ -c -pipe -O2 -frtti -fexceptions -mthreads -Wall -Wextra -DUNICODE
-DCFGCLIENT -DQT_NO_DEBUG -DQT_SVG_LIB -DQT_GUI_LIB -DQT_NETWORK_LIB
-DQT_CORE_LIB -DQT_HAVE_MMX -DQT_HAVE_3DNOW -DQT_HAVE_SSE
-DQT_HAVE_MMXEXT -DQT_HAVE_SSE2 -DQT_THREAD_SUPPORT -DQT_NEEDS_QMAIN
-I'../../../../Qt/4.8.5/include/QtCore'
-I'../../../../Qt/4.8.5/include/QtNetwork'
-I'../../../../Qt/4.8.5/include/QtGui'
-I'../../../../Qt/4.8.5/include/QtSvg'
-I'../../../../Qt/4.8.5/include' -I'.'
-I'../../../../Qt/4.8.5/include/ActiveQt' -I'release' -I'.'
-I'../../../../Qt/4.8.5/mkspecs/win32-g++' -o release/appdialog.o
appdialog.cpp
appdialog.cpp: In member function »void AppDialog::loadApps()«:
appdialog.cpp:98: Warnung: Aufzählungswert »TOP« wird nicht von
switch behandelt
appdialog.cpp:95: Warnung: »parent« may be used uninitialized in
this function
g++ -c -pipe -O2 -frtti -fexceptions -mthreads -Wall -Wextra -DUNICODE
-DCFGCLIENT -DQT_NO_DEBUG -DQT_SVG_LIB -DQT_GUI_LIB -DQT_NETWORK_LIB
-DQT_CORE_LIB -DQT_HAVE_MMX -DQT_HAVE_3DNOW -DQT_HAVE_SSE
-DQT_HAVE_MMXEXT -DQT_HAVE_SSE2 -DQT_THREAD_SUPPORT -DQT_NEEDS_QMAIN
-I'../../../../Qt/4.8.5/include/QtCore'
-I'../../../../Qt/4.8.5/include/QtNetwork'
-I'../../../../Qt/4.8.5/include/QtGui'
-I'../../../../Qt/4.8.5/include/QtSvg'
-I'../../../../Qt/4.8.5/include' -I'.'
-I'../../../../Qt/4.8.5/include/ActiveQt' -I'release' -I'.'
-I'../../../../Qt/4.8.5/mkspecs/win32-g++' -o release/x2goutils.o
x2goutils.cpp
g++ -c -pipe -O2 -frtti -fexceptions -mthreads -Wall -Wextra -DUNICODE
-DCFGCLIENT -DQT_NO_DEBUG -DQT_SVG_LIB -DQT_GUI_LIB -DQT_NETWORK_LIB
-DQT_CORE_LIB -DQT_HAVE_MMX -DQT_HAVE_3DNOW -DQT_HAVE_SSE
-DQT_HAVE_MMXEXT -DQT_HAVE_SSE2 -DQT_THREAD_SUPPORT -DQT_NEEDS_QMAIN
-I'../../../../Qt/4.8.5/include/QtCore'
-I'../../../../Qt/4.8.5/include/QtNetwork'
-I'../../../../Qt/4.8.5/include/QtGui'
-I'../../../../Qt/4.8.5/include/QtSvg'
-I'../../../../Qt/4.8.5/include' -I'.'
-I'../../../../Qt/4.8.5/include/ActiveQt' -I'release' -I'.'
-I'../../../../Qt/4.8.5/mkspecs/win32-g++' -o release/helpdialog.o
helpdialog.cpp
g++ -c -pipe -O2 -frtti -fexceptions -mthreads -Wall -Wextra -DUNICODE
-DCFGCLIENT -DQT_NO_DEBUG -DQT_SVG_LIB -DQT_GUI_LIB -DQT_NETWORK_LIB
-DQT_CORE_LIB -DQT_HAVE_MMX -DQT_HAVE_3DNOW -DQT_HAVE_SSE
-DQT_HAVE_MMXEXT -DQT_HAVE_SSE2 -DQT_THREAD_SUPPORT -DQT_NEEDS_QMAIN
-I'../../../../Qt/4.8.5/include/QtCore'
-I'../../../../Qt/4.8.5/include/QtNetwork'
-I'../../../../Qt/4.8.5/include/QtGui'
-I'../../../../Qt/4.8.5/include/QtSvg'
-I'../../../../Qt/4.8.5/include' -I'.'
-I'../../../../Qt/4.8.5/include/ActiveQt' -I'release' -I'.'
-I'../../../../Qt/4.8.5/mkspecs/win32-g++' -o
release/sessionexplorer.o sessionexplorer.cpp
sessionexplorer.cpp: In member function »void
SessionExplorer::slotCreateDesktopIcon(SessionButton*)«:
sessionexplorer.cpp:202: Fehler: »QDir« has not been declared
sessionexplorer.cpp:153: Warnung: Variable »bShowTrayicon« wird
nicht verwendet
mingw32-make[1]: *** [release/sessionexplorer.o] Error 1
mingw32-make[1]: Leaving directory `D:/Build/GIT/nightly/x2goclient'
mingw32-make: *** [release] Error 2
It seems that the build stops somewhere in the new session explorer code...
Can you please check that? Full build log is at [1].
THANKS! Mike
DAS-NETZWERKTEAM mike gabriel, herweg 7, 24357 fleckeby fon: +49 (1520) 1976 148
GnuPG Key ID 0x25771B31 mail: mike.gabriel@das-netzwerkteam.de, http://das-netzwerkteam.de
freeBusy: https://mail.das-netzwerkteam.de/freebusy/m.gabriel%40das-netzwerkteam.de.xf...
http://code.x2go.org/gitweb?p=x2goclient.git;a=commit;h=0694903687f610a17ebb...
regards, Alex Am 18.08.2014 12:08, schrieb Mike Gabriel:
Hi Alex,
X2Go Client FTBFSes on Windows...
""" [...] g++ -c -pipe -O2 -frtti -fexceptions -mthreads -Wall -Wextra -DUNICODE -DCFGCLIENT -DQT_NO_DEBUG -DQT_SVG_LIB -DQT_GUI_LIB -DQT_NETWORK_LIB -DQT_CORE_LIB -DQT_HAVE_MMX -DQT_HAVE_3DNOW -DQT_HAVE_SSE -DQT_HAVE_MMXEXT -DQT_HAVE_SSE2 -DQT_THREAD_SUPPORT -DQT_NEEDS_QMAIN -I'../../../../Qt/4.8.5/include/QtCore' -I'../../../../Qt/4.8.5/include/QtNetwork' -I'../../../../Qt/4.8.5/include/QtGui' -I'../../../../Qt/4.8.5/include/QtSvg' -I'../../../../Qt/4.8.5/include' -I'.' -I'../../../../Qt/4.8.5/include/ActiveQt' -I'release' -I'.' -I'../../../../Qt/4.8.5/mkspecs/win32-g++' -o release/brokerpassdlg.o brokerpassdlg.cpp g++ -c -pipe -O2 -frtti -fexceptions -mthreads -Wall -Wextra -DUNICODE -DCFGCLIENT -DQT_NO_DEBUG -DQT_SVG_LIB -DQT_GUI_LIB -DQT_NETWORK_LIB -DQT_CORE_LIB -DQT_HAVE_MMX -DQT_HAVE_3DNOW -DQT_HAVE_SSE -DQT_HAVE_MMXEXT -DQT_HAVE_SSE2 -DQT_THREAD_SUPPORT -DQT_NEEDS_QMAIN -I'../../../../Qt/4.8.5/include/QtCore' -I'../../../../Qt/4.8.5/include/QtNetwork' -I'../../../../Qt/4.8.5/include/QtGui' -I'../../../../Qt/4.8.5/include/QtSvg' -I'../../../../Qt/4.8.5/include' -I'.' -I'../../../../Qt/4.8.5/include/ActiveQt' -I'release' -I'.' -I'../../../../Qt/4.8.5/mkspecs/win32-g++' -o release/contest.o contest.cpp g++ -c -pipe -O2 -frtti -fexceptions -mthreads -Wall -Wextra -DUNICODE -DCFGCLIENT -DQT_NO_DEBUG -DQT_SVG_LIB -DQT_GUI_LIB -DQT_NETWORK_LIB -DQT_CORE_LIB -DQT_HAVE_MMX -DQT_HAVE_3DNOW -DQT_HAVE_SSE -DQT_HAVE_MMXEXT -DQT_HAVE_SSE2 -DQT_THREAD_SUPPORT -DQT_NEEDS_QMAIN -I'../../../../Qt/4.8.5/include/QtCore' -I'../../../../Qt/4.8.5/include/QtNetwork' -I'../../../../Qt/4.8.5/include/QtGui' -I'../../../../Qt/4.8.5/include/QtSvg' -I'../../../../Qt/4.8.5/include' -I'.' -I'../../../../Qt/4.8.5/include/ActiveQt' -I'release' -I'.' -I'../../../../Qt/4.8.5/mkspecs/win32-g++' -o release/xsettingswidget.o xsettingswidget.cpp xsettingswidget.cpp:22: Warnung: unbenutzter Parameter »parent« g++ -c -pipe -O2 -frtti -fexceptions -mthreads -Wall -Wextra -DUNICODE -DCFGCLIENT -DQT_NO_DEBUG -DQT_SVG_LIB -DQT_GUI_LIB -DQT_NETWORK_LIB -DQT_CORE_LIB -DQT_HAVE_MMX -DQT_HAVE_3DNOW -DQT_HAVE_SSE -DQT_HAVE_MMXEXT -DQT_HAVE_SSE2 -DQT_THREAD_SUPPORT -DQT_NEEDS_QMAIN -I'../../../../Qt/4.8.5/include/QtCore' -I'../../../../Qt/4.8.5/include/QtNetwork' -I'../../../../Qt/4.8.5/include/QtGui' -I'../../../../Qt/4.8.5/include/QtSvg' -I'../../../../Qt/4.8.5/include' -I'.' -I'../../../../Qt/4.8.5/include/ActiveQt' -I'release' -I'.' -I'../../../../Qt/4.8.5/mkspecs/win32-g++' -o release/appdialog.o appdialog.cpp appdialog.cpp: In member function »void AppDialog::loadApps()«: appdialog.cpp:98: Warnung: Aufzählungswert »TOP« wird nicht von switch behandelt appdialog.cpp:95: Warnung: »parent« may be used uninitialized in this function g++ -c -pipe -O2 -frtti -fexceptions -mthreads -Wall -Wextra -DUNICODE -DCFGCLIENT -DQT_NO_DEBUG -DQT_SVG_LIB -DQT_GUI_LIB -DQT_NETWORK_LIB -DQT_CORE_LIB -DQT_HAVE_MMX -DQT_HAVE_3DNOW -DQT_HAVE_SSE -DQT_HAVE_MMXEXT -DQT_HAVE_SSE2 -DQT_THREAD_SUPPORT -DQT_NEEDS_QMAIN -I'../../../../Qt/4.8.5/include/QtCore' -I'../../../../Qt/4.8.5/include/QtNetwork' -I'../../../../Qt/4.8.5/include/QtGui' -I'../../../../Qt/4.8.5/include/QtSvg' -I'../../../../Qt/4.8.5/include' -I'.' -I'../../../../Qt/4.8.5/include/ActiveQt' -I'release' -I'.' -I'../../../../Qt/4.8.5/mkspecs/win32-g++' -o release/x2goutils.o x2goutils.cpp g++ -c -pipe -O2 -frtti -fexceptions -mthreads -Wall -Wextra -DUNICODE -DCFGCLIENT -DQT_NO_DEBUG -DQT_SVG_LIB -DQT_GUI_LIB -DQT_NETWORK_LIB -DQT_CORE_LIB -DQT_HAVE_MMX -DQT_HAVE_3DNOW -DQT_HAVE_SSE -DQT_HAVE_MMXEXT -DQT_HAVE_SSE2 -DQT_THREAD_SUPPORT -DQT_NEEDS_QMAIN -I'../../../../Qt/4.8.5/include/QtCore' -I'../../../../Qt/4.8.5/include/QtNetwork' -I'../../../../Qt/4.8.5/include/QtGui' -I'../../../../Qt/4.8.5/include/QtSvg' -I'../../../../Qt/4.8.5/include' -I'.' -I'../../../../Qt/4.8.5/include/ActiveQt' -I'release' -I'.' -I'../../../../Qt/4.8.5/mkspecs/win32-g++' -o release/helpdialog.o helpdialog.cpp g++ -c -pipe -O2 -frtti -fexceptions -mthreads -Wall -Wextra -DUNICODE -DCFGCLIENT -DQT_NO_DEBUG -DQT_SVG_LIB -DQT_GUI_LIB -DQT_NETWORK_LIB -DQT_CORE_LIB -DQT_HAVE_MMX -DQT_HAVE_3DNOW -DQT_HAVE_SSE -DQT_HAVE_MMXEXT -DQT_HAVE_SSE2 -DQT_THREAD_SUPPORT -DQT_NEEDS_QMAIN -I'../../../../Qt/4.8.5/include/QtCore' -I'../../../../Qt/4.8.5/include/QtNetwork' -I'../../../../Qt/4.8.5/include/QtGui' -I'../../../../Qt/4.8.5/include/QtSvg' -I'../../../../Qt/4.8.5/include' -I'.' -I'../../../../Qt/4.8.5/include/ActiveQt' -I'release' -I'.' -I'../../../../Qt/4.8.5/mkspecs/win32-g++' -o release/sessionexplorer.o sessionexplorer.cpp sessionexplorer.cpp: In member function »void SessionExplorer::slotCreateDesktopIcon(SessionButton*)«: sessionexplorer.cpp:202: Fehler: »QDir« has not been declared sessionexplorer.cpp:153: Warnung: Variable »bShowTrayicon« wird nicht verwendet mingw32-make[1]: *** [release/sessionexplorer.o] Error 1 mingw32-make[1]: Leaving directory `D:/Build/GIT/nightly/x2goclient' mingw32-make: *** [release] Error 2
- rm -Rf /cygdrive/d/Build/tmp/tmp.zwXOfRzzu5 [...] """
It seems that the build stops somewhere in the new session explorer code...
Can you please check that? Full build log is at [1].
THANKS! Mike
[1] https://jenkins.x2go.org:8443/job/x2goclient+nightly+mingw32-4.4+qt-4.8/155/...
Oleksandr Shneyder | Email: o.shneyder@phoca-gmbh.de phoca GmbH | Tel. : 0911 - 14870374 0 Ludwig-Feuerbach-str. 18 | Fax. : 0911 - 14870374 9 D-90489 Nürnberg | Mobil: 0163 - 49 64 461
Geschäftsführung: Dipl.-Inf. Oleksandr Shneyder